Two young women walking by a large stone wall. This was painted at the Castillo de san Marcos old Spanish fort in old St. Augustine, Florida, where visitors and tourists were walking and viewing from the top of the old city walls. This painting was painted on a high quality artist canvas panel. Artist panels are made by professionally mounting a traditional artist canvas to a wood or mdf board. Panels are thinner than stretched canvas, but the advantage of panels is that they provide better longevity and stability. Panels have been proven to be more archival than stretched canvas as they cannot flex or be poked. Conversely, over time, stretched canvas can become loose and prone to cracking.

Mary Hubley creates impressionistic oil paintings of quiet moments in nature. She paints the world in its many nuances of light, shadow, and mist, and a single magic moment of atmospheric change. Her work is often described as soft and optimistic. Hubley spent years doing corporate illustration and writing for RCA Corp, book publishers, and advertising agencies, and draws upon that background for her painting. Her illustrations appear in corporate ads, video productions, websites, books, and magazines. She now does oil painting full time in her Florida studio. Hubley has been showing her oil paintings for the past 20 years in prominent art galleries. Honors include first place in a Smithsonian Institution WaterWays exhibit, national and international awards with the American Impressionist Societ (AIS), National Oil and Acrylic Painters Society (NOAPS) and Richeson75 International, and inclusion in prestigious national shows with the Oil Painters of America (OPA), NOAPS, AIS, and Boldbrush.
